The CSC Scholarship 2026–2027, officially known as the Chinese Government Scholarship, provides international students with opportunities to study at universities in China with financial support from the Chinese government.
The scholarship is administered by the China Scholarship Council (CSC) and covers a wide range of degree programs and academic fields at participating Chinese universities.
Depending on the scholarship program, international students can apply for:
- Bachelor’s degree programs
- Master’s degree programs
- PhD programs
- General Scholar programs
- Senior Scholar programs

What Is the CSC Scholarship?
The CSC Scholarship is commonly used by international students to refer to scholarships offered under the Chinese Government Scholarship (CGS) program.
The China Scholarship Council manages the enrollment and administration of Chinese Government Scholarship programs.
These scholarships are designed to support international students, researchers, and scholars who want to study or conduct research at Chinese universities.
Chinese Government Scholarships are available through different application channels. Two of the routes applicants commonly encounter are:
- Type A – Bilateral/dispatching authority route
- Type B – Chinese university route
There are also other designated Chinese Government Scholarship programs.
Therefore, applicants should always check the specific scholarship program available in their country and at their chosen university.
CSC Scholarship 2026–2027 Benefits
The exact scholarship package depends on the program and scholarship category.
A full Chinese Government Scholarship generally provides major financial support for studying in China.
Benefits may include:
1. Tuition Fee Support
Full scholarship recipients generally receive a tuition waiver according to the scholarship program.
2. Accommodation
Scholarship recipients may receive university accommodation or accommodation support according to the applicable scholarship rules and university arrangements.
3. Monthly Stipend
Eligible scholarship recipients may receive a monthly living allowance.
The amount depends on the applicant’s study level and scholarship program.
4. Medical Insurance
Scholarship recipients may also receive comprehensive medical insurance for international students in China according to the applicable scholarship regulations.
5. Other Support
Additional benefits depend on the particular Chinese Government Scholarship program.
Applicants should not automatically assume that international airfare is included. Travel support can differ between scholarship programs and application channels.
Who Can Apply for CSC Scholarship 2026–2027?
Eligibility requirements vary by scholarship program, university, and application channel.
However, applicants generally need to:
- Be a citizen of a country other than the People’s Republic of China
- Meet the health requirements of the scholarship program
- Meet the academic requirements for the chosen program
- Meet the relevant age requirements
- Meet the language requirements of the selected university and program
- Satisfy any additional requirements imposed by the university or dispatching authority
Applicants should carefully check the official announcement applicable to their country and chosen university before submitting an application.
CSC Scholarship Age Limit
For many Chinese Government Scholarship programs, the commonly published age requirements for the 2026–2027 cycle include:
| Program | Typical Age Requirement |
|---|---|
| Bachelor’s | Under 25 |
| Master’s | Under 35 |
| PhD | Under 40 |
| General Scholar | Under 45 |
| Senior Scholar | Under 50 |
